YOUNG musicians of the Barnstaple Town Youth Marching Band have been doing their bit to create a festive atmosphere in the town.
The band — formed in 2005 and made up of 27 playing members aged nine to 18 — will be playing Christmas carols and songs for Sunday shoppers in the town, up to and including Christmas Eve.
“The band will be playing in the High Street and pannier market from 1pm on Sundays,” said band coordinator Joy Cann.
“We will also be leading the civic party from the Guildhall to the Heritage Centre for the Barnstaple Town Council carol service on the Strand.
“On Friday, December 8, the band will be playing in Witheridge village square before leading the procession to the village hall for a small concert and refreshments,” she added.
